MEZZE PLATTER WITH HOMEMADE HALLOUMI + PITTA BREADS:
This is how we ate the homemade halloumi (see previous post) with homemade pitta breads and a couple of other dishes. My mum was taught the pitta technique from one of her Muslim sister friends, Nadia I believe (who isn’t on Instagram), so it’s a special one (swipe for a close up; recipe in stories/highlights – I really love the way they puff, go look!). We also had some yummy hummus (I think you just have to *have* hummus with these kinds of meals), alongside an effortless tomato sauce (made from those slow-roasted cherry tomatoes from the other day; let down with a little water, salt, black pepper and fresh oregano) and za’atar rubbed roasted aubergine, with a garlic/tahini drizzle dip (I’ll share those on a separate post because they are amazingly delicious).
